Mailshell has announced that its breakthrough spam-prevention and e-mail management service (http://www.mailshell.com) added its 500,000th registered user, more than 400,000 of whom have registered since January of this year. The company also unveiled a suite of premium features that simplifies and manages e-mail while preventing junk e-mail and spam. Mailshell lets users create a custom e-mail domain (e.g., @username.com) and then use it to create unlimited, disposable e-mail addresses. If any address begins receiving unwanted e-mail, the user simply cancels that disposable address. Mailshell forwards e-mail sent to the custom domain to the users' existing e-mail account, allowing users to keep their current e-mail address.
